Ateneo Boys' Football Team captures U18 title at Borneo Cup 2025

17 Nov 2025

The Ateneo de Manila Boys Football Team (ABFT) has truly conquered the international stage! Representing the Philippines, the Blue Eagles were crowned U18 Champions of the Malaysia Borneo Football Cup 2025 after an outstanding performance in Kota Kinabalu, Sabah, Malaysia, where the tournament was held from 27–29 October 2025 at Penampang Stadium.

Rostered in the Ateneo championship squad were: captain Andres Dumlao (12-Bobola), co-captain Tim Patawaran (12-Anchieta), Shainito Abraham (11-De Brito), Anton Altuna (11-Nakaura), Enzo Altuna (12-Acquaviva), Diego Angeles (12-Arnaiz), Matin Bendicion (12-Arnaiz), Odie Demetria (11-Moscoso), Ivan Gabasa (11-Owen), Andres Hizon (12-Arnaiz), Jose Ilagan (11-Angelis), Javi Kintanar (12-Beyzym), Tiago Remulla (12-Bobola), Gab Reyes (11-Campion), Ale Sias (10-Page), Manu Simpao (11-Bellarmino), Trey Solis (11-Borja), Roman Tabayoyong (12-Evans), Johnson Talosig (12-Arnaiz), and Aki Tatad (11-Gavan).

They were coached by JP Merida, Gilbert Ayuson, Mark Maravilla, Jerwin Belina, and Rafael Cruz.

As reported by Hi-lites’ Maxine Agno, ABFT opened their campaign with a strong 4–1 victory over Datuk Peter Mojuntin (DPM) Sports School, with goals from Manu Simpao, Enzo Altuna, Diego Angeles, and team captain Andres Dumlao. Their momentum continued in the second match, securing a 2–1 win against Jerudong International School, powered by another pair of goals from Dumlao and Angeles.

The second day began with a tight defensive battle that resulted in a loss to National Capital Region (NCR) Select, but the Blue Eagles immediately bounced back with a solid 2–0 win over Tunas Asas Bola Sepak (TABS), courtesy of goals from Andres Hizon and Odie Demetria. The day closed with a decisive victory over RZFC, sealed by a clutch goal from Captain Dumlao, setting the stage for the championship match.

On October 29, Ateneo faced NCR Select once more in the final. In a hard-fought rematch, the Blue Eagles dug deep and delivered when it mattered most, securing the Malaysia Borneo Football Cup U18 championship trophy.

This is not just any youth competition: the Borneo Cup is a highly regarded, Tier-3 sanctioned international youth tournament endorsed by the Football Association of Malaysia (FAM) and the Sabah FA. It attracts a wide international field, drawing teams from across Asia and Australia. In 2025, a total of 118 teams competed in the event, which featured categories ranging from U10 to U18, as well as an Open division and even an Over-45 category.

Congratulations to the team and coaches for their dedication and for bringing home the trophy! This remarkable victory stands as a testament not only to their skill and resilience, but also to Ateneo’s commitment to developing world-class youth athletes.
